The Process: Pouring Wall Construction Step-by-Step

Pouring wall construction is an art and science, demanding precision and expertise to create lasting, structural walls. Concrete services Wimberley specialists employ a meticulous process, ensuring each step aligns perfectly to deliver superior results. Here’s a detailed breakdown of their method:
1. Preparation: The journey begins with thorough site preparation. Specialists clear the area, ensuring no obstructions, and level the ground. They install forms, which act as molds for the concrete, carefully measuring and marking them according to the design specifications. Reinforcement bars (rebar) are strategically placed within the forms, creating a framework that enhances structural integrity.
2. Mixing and Pouring: The heart of the process lies in the meticulous mixing and pouring of concrete. Skilled professionals blend aggregate, cement, and water to create a slurry with the perfect consistency. This mixture is then carefully poured into the prepared forms, ensuring even distribution and minimal air pockets. To prevent surface imperfections, vibration techniques are often employed, resulting in smooth, compacted walls.
3. Curing and Setting: Once poured, the concrete requires careful monitoring during the initial stages of curing. Specialists maintain optimal moisture levels and temperature conditions to facilitate chemical reactions that strengthen the concrete. This crucial phase can last for several days, during which the wall gradually sets, gaining strength over time. Regular inspections ensure compliance with quality standards and identify any potential issues early on.
4. Demolding and Finishes: After the concrete has sufficiently cured, the forms are carefully removed, revealing the solid poured wall. Depending on the project’s requirements, additional finishes like texturing, sealing, or applying protective coatings can be applied to enhance aesthetics and durability. Benefits and Applications: Why Choose Concrete Walls?

Concrete walls, when installed by experts like Concrete services Wimberley specialists, offer a host of benefits across various sectors. One of their standout advantages is durability; concrete is inherently strong and resistant to weathering, making it ideal for long-lasting structural elements. This attribute is particularly valuable in harsh environments, where other materials might deteriorate rapidly. For instance, a study by the American Concrete Institute showed that properly constructed concrete walls can last for centuries with minimal maintenance.
The versatility of these walls is another significant factor. They can be customized to fit any design aesthetic, from modern minimalist to traditional architectural styles. Whether it’s a residential property, commercial building, or industrial facility, concrete walls can seamlessly blend form and function. For example, in urban settings, concrete structures often double as noise barriers, enhancing the livability of neighborhoods. Moreover, their ability to be molded into complex shapes opens up creative possibilities for architects and designers.
Cost-effectiveness is a critical aspect that sets concrete walls apart from other building materials. While initial installation costs might be higher, the long-term savings are substantial. Concrete is relatively inexpensive compared to materials like steel or brick, and its longevity reduces the need for frequent repairs or replacements. According to industry reports, concrete construction can offer significant cost savings over the lifespan of a project, especially in large-scale developments. This cost-efficiency, coupled with environmental sustainability and low maintenance requirements, makes concrete walls an increasingly popular choice across the globe.
